Re: Netscape & True Type Fonts



On Sat, 6 Feb 1999, Sean Johnson wrote:

> I have TTF support in X-Windows now (via xfstt), but I cannot get
> Netscape to use them (which was the primary reason for getting them in
> the first place).  I was wondering if anyone has any luck with getting
> Netscape to recognize the TTFs.

It works fine. Are you sure the fonts are recognized by X? You can verify
using the following: "xlsfonts | grep ttf". If you don't see any fonts,
then you need to read the docs for xfstt. (I had to put the following in
my .xinitrc to get it working: "xset fp+ unix/:7101&". Note that you
should not put the fontpath for the ttf's into your XF86Config because it
can cause X to fail if an error occurs.

Anyway, once the fonts were available under X, I had to quit Netscape and
restart. Then the fonts were available. (Using Communicator 4.5 128bit.)
